You can have the perfect product and pixel-perfect UI, but if your app can not scale, it won’t survive. Amazon loses $1.6 billion annually for every one-second delay in load time (Akamai, 2024). Now imagine what that means for a growing business without Amazon’s buffer.
By 2025, global eCommerce sales are set to cross $6.3 trillion (Statista, 2024), but most web apps still crumble under peak traffic, break with third-party integrations, or fall short on performance, because scalability was never part of the blueprint.
This blog is your roadmap to building a scalable eCommerce web app from scratch. From choosing the right tech stack to implementing real-time inventory sync, we’ll cover the architecture, logic, and tools that help your app grow without breaking.
Step-by-Step Process to Build Scalable E-Commerce Web App
Anyone can launch an eCommerce site—but building one that performs under pressure, scales effortlessly, and drives repeat revenue? That takes engineering precision.
This section breaks down the 10 foundational steps to architect a future-ready eCommerce platform—from backend logic to frontend finesse.
Step 1: Start with Market Research and Feature Mapping
Scalability begins with clarity. Before writing a single line of code, invest in understanding your users, competitors, and market dynamics. This includes conducting customer interviews, mapping end-to-end buyer journeys, and identifying feature expectations across user roles—shoppers, admins, and fulfillment partners.
For instance, a D2C apparel brand may prioritize dynamic filters and size availability, while a B2B supplier may need bulk order management and custom pricing.
Split your features into two buckets:
Must-Have Features:
- Product catalog with filters and categories
- Shopping cart with dynamic pricing
- Secure checkout and payment gateway
- Order tracking and account management
Nice-to-Have Features:
- Wishlist and loyalty programs
- AI-based product recommendations
- Real-time inventory visibility
- Chatbots for instant support
Your feature roadmap should evolve with your target customer and transaction volume, but nailing the foundation at this stage saves massive rework later.
Step 2: Choose the Right Tech Stack for Long-Term Scale
Your tech stack is not just a development choice—it’s a strategic decision that affects speed, flexibility, and maintenance overhead.
A modern, scalable eCommerce stack may look like:
Layer | Recommended Technologies | Why It Works |
Frontend | React.js, Next.js (with SSR or static generation) | High performance, dynamic UI with SEO benefits; SSR improves crawlability and speed |
Backend | Node.js + Express OR Django | Node.js handles high concurrency with flexibility; Django offers rapid scaffolding and built-in admin |
Database | PostgreSQL, MongoDB, Firebase | PostgreSQL for structured data, MongoDB for flexible catalogs, Firebase for real-time/offline support |
Hosting | Vercel (Frontend), AWS or GCP (Backend) | Vercel offers seamless SSR hosting; AWS/GCP support containerization, autoscaling, and storage |
If your business anticipates rapid expansion—say, flash sales or viral campaigns—opt for microservices or modular monolith. For example, you can decouple the cart service from the catalog service and scale them independently during high-demand seasons.
Step 3: Design a Clean, Conversion-Optimized UI/UX
Good UI is what users see. Good UX is what they remember.
Your design should prioritize speed, clarity, and trust. Mobile-first design is essential—82% of eCommerce users abandon sites that are not optimized for their device (Google Retail UX Report, 2023).
Key UI/UX Considerations:
- Fast, scrollable product listings with high-resolution images (use lazy loading + WebP format)
- Sticky cart icon with live item count
- Address autofill and guest checkout options
- Minimal form fields and clean CTAs on checkout
- Accessibility: Keyboard navigation, ARIA labels, contrast compliance
Brands like Glossier and ASOS attribute part of their growth to a smooth UX that reduces cart friction and boosts repeat purchases.
Step 4: Build a Resilient, Modular Backend System
Your backend should act like a logistics center—coordinated, decoupled, and resilient.
Use RESTful APIs for clear versioning or GraphQL if your app needs fine-tuned data fetching (e.g., product + review + rating in one query). Ensure JWT-based authentication for users, and RBAC (Role-Based Access Control) for admin panels and operations teams.
Key integrations:
- Stripe/Razorpay/PayPal with webhook handling for payment confirmation
- Order queue processing with retry logic using Bull.js or Celery
- Media handling with services like Cloudinary to reduce frontend payload
Structure your backend in logical domains—product, order, user, payment—each independently testable and maintainable.
Step 5: Architect a Scalable, Performant Database
Your database should be designed for growth, not guessing.
Start by modeling your data with normalized schemas:
- Products → Variants → Inventory → Categories
- Users → Orders → Addresses
- Coupons → Usage Logs
Uses:
- Indexing on search fields (product name, SKU, category)
- Redis for caching frequently accessed data (e.g., bestsellers, categories)
- Write-optimized sharding for high volume SKUs or multi-warehouse inventory
- Read replicas to offload frontend queries during peak load
Mistakes here (e.g., storing entire orders as JSON blobs) lead to unscalable queries and painful migrations.
Step 6: Leverage Third-Party Services—Strategically
Not everything needs to be built in-house. Offload operational complexity through proven integrations.
Recommended Integrations:
- Payments: Stripe, Razorpay, PayPal
- Shipping & logistics: EasyPost, Shiprocket, or FedEx API for real-time rates and tracking
- Communication: SendGrid (email), Twilio (SMS), Firebase Cloud Messaging (push)
- Analytics & Behavior: Mixpanel, Hotjar, or Amplitude
Ensure rate-limiting, fallback logic, and retry mechanisms are baked into your service orchestration to prevent outages due to API failures.
Step 7: Security and Compliance by Design
Every line of code that touches customer data is a liability unless secured.
Critical Practices:
- SSL/TLS encryption for all endpoints
- Hashed passwords with bcrypt (never plain text, never MD5)
- HTTP-only, Secure cookies for session tokens
- CSRF and XSS protection middleware
- PCI-DSS compliance for payment data
- GDPR/CCPA ready data policies: export, delete, and anonymize user data
Don’t wait for a breach to prioritize compliance—it should be a part of your MVP checklist.
Step 8: Performance Optimization for Scale
Your website speed is directly tied to your revenue. Amazon once estimated that every 100ms delay could reduce sales by 1%.
Performance Tips:
- Use a CDN (Cloudflare, Fastly) for static assets
- Minify and bundle JS/CSS (Webpack, ESBuild)
- Lazy-load product images and defer third-party scripts
- Optimize Core Web Vitals (Largest Contentful Paint, Cumulative Layout Shift, etc.)
For SEO-heavy apps, enable SSR with caching layers or use static site generation where applicable (e.g., category pages).
Step 9: Set Up CI/CD and Automated Testing
In a scalable setup, manual deploys are a bottleneck.
Use tools like:
- GitHub Actions / GitLab CI for automated test and build pipelines
- Jest (unit tests), Postman/Newman (API testing), and Cypress (E2E testing)
- Dockerized staging environments for UAT before release
Ensure rollback mechanisms and blue-green deployments to reduce downtime risk.
Step 10: Monitor, Iterate, and Scale Post-Launch
Your launch is day zero. Real scale comes from feedback loops and observability.
Tools to set up from Day 1:
- Crash tracking: Sentry, LogRocket
- Performance monitoring: Datadog, New Relic
- User behaviour insights: Mixpanel, Smartlook, or FullStory
Adopt a biweekly release cycle with integrated feedback from analytics. Test personalisation, loyalty tiers, and upsell modules as traffic grows.
3 Reputed U.S. Companies in Custom eCommerce App Development (2025–26)
If you’re not building your eCommerce app in-house, partnering with the right development firm could determine how fast you scale—or how fast you stall.
In 2025–26, businesses are leaning toward agile, tech-forward agencies with proven eCommerce expertise, cross-platform capability, and the ability to integrate complex backend systems. Here are three U.S.-based firms emerging as top contenders in the space, each catering to a different market segment.
1. GeekyAnts Inc., San Francisco, USA
Specialization: React Native, Flutter, and full-stack mobile & web development
Clutch Rating: ★ 4.9/5 (100+ verified reviews)
Backed by nearly two decades of product engineering experience, GeekyAnts has earned its place as a go-to partner for scalable, high-performance eCommerce app development. The company’s cross-platform expertise helps fast-growing brands cut development time without sacrificing UI or performance.
eCommerce Highlights:
- Custom shopping cart engines with promo rules and cart abandonment flows
- Dynamic product catalogs with variant mapping, filters, and search intelligence
- Real-time inventory sync across warehouses
- Seamless 3PL integrations (Shiprocket, FedEx, EasyPost) and multiple payment gateways
Why They Stand Out:
- Rapid prototyping for MVP launch within weeks
- Deep API integration experience for fintech, logistics, and CRM systems
- Proven design-to-deployment workflows for D2C and B2B retail
Address: GeekyAnts Inc 315 Montgomery Street, 9th & 10th Floors, San Francisco, CA 94104
Phone: +1 845 534 6825
Email: info@geekyants.com
Website: www.geekyants.com/en-us
2. ShopStack Labs, Austin, Texas
Specialization: Custom Shopify development, headless storefronts, theme engineering
Clutch Rating: ★ 4.6/5
Ideal For: Boutique brands & early-stage D2C startups
Focused on the Shopify ecosystem, ShopStack Labs excels at building lightning-fast storefronts and modular Shopify apps tailored for fashion, wellness, and lifestyle brands. Their team helps founders get to market fast—without vendor lock-in or bloated plugins.
eCommerce Capabilities:
- Shopify Hydrogen & Oxygen deployment support
- Tailored themes built for conversion and mobile UX
- Subscription model setup (Recharge, Bold Subscriptions)
- MVPs delivered in 4–6 weeks
Their agility makes them ideal for small brands looking to move fast, iterate quickly, and scale with confidence.
3. CommerceGrid Solutions, Denver, Colorado
Specialization: Headless commerce, API-first eCommerce platforms
Clutch Rating: ★ 4.7/5
Ideal For: Large catalog enterprises and B2B marketplaces
For companies dealing with legacy systems, large product databases, or complex ERP workflows, CommerceGrid Solutions provides the architectural muscle. They specialize in building decoupled, high-performance eCommerce systems that plug seamlessly into enterprise tech stacks.
eCommerce Capabilities:
- Scalable GraphQL-powered APIs for catalogs with 100k+ SKUs
- Deep ERP, CRM, and PIM integrations (SAP, Salesforce, Akeneo)
- Secure, cloud-native commerce layers with microservices backbone
- Custom CMS development for marketing teams to run promotions independently
If you are a mid-size to enterprise-level business undergoing digital transformation, CommerceGrid brings serious backend expertise to the table.
Conclusion: Build What Can Withstand Demand
Scalability is a design decision, not a phase. It reflects how well your architecture handles concurrency, how intelligently your systems integrate, and how predictably your stack responds to load. The difference between a growing brand and a failing one is often buried in infrastructure, not features. Every choice—from tech stack to data orchestration—must be made with scale as a constraint, not an afterthought. You are not just building for users. You are building for pressure.